How many people have financial advisors???
You always hear people say "if you are really making that kind of money you would have a tax accountant and a financial adviser". And it is said in an all knowing way. I know lots (ok not lots but some) people who have made high 6 figures and low 7 figures for a few years and only one has ever mentioned a financial adviser. I am not even sure what you would expect the guy to do for you? Pick stocks? Pick your mutual funds? Open a money market? Seriously wtf is that all about?

I know a couple of financial advisors, what their day mostly comes down to is bellow :
"You see Mr. Honkypecker, buying a 3rd home is NOT a good investment, especially if you're going to buy it on credit, don't intend to live there and don't know much about the real estate market." (all through 2006) "Cars are very expensive pieces of machinery. They cost a lot to maintain, and while they provide undeniable status symbol benefits, the more traditional way to advertise, mostly preferred by established companies, are ad campaigns and billboard space." etc etc. Basically it's holding the hand of the clueless, explaining to them why you don't want to buy stuff you don't need, how to use and when to avoid credit, stuff like that. And you wouldn't believe it how many people actually benefit from it, and are thankful for it, a few years down the road. |
